Description
Lead technical direction and architectural design for enterprise .NET solutions.
Responsibilities
- Design product solutions through High-Level Design (HLD) and Low-Level Design (LLD).
- Architect microservices and cloud-native systems using .NET technologies.
- Implement DevOps practices, including Infrastructure as Code and CI/CD pipelines.
- Lead and influence cross-functional teams through technical expertise and collaboration.
- Solve complex analytical and technical problems within the software architecture lifecycle.
Required Skills
- 5+ years of experience in Enterprise Architecture, Solution Architecture, or similar leadership roles.
- Expertise in C#, .NET Core, and ASP.NET Core.
- Proven experience with microservices architecture and software architecture patterns.
- Hands-on experience with Azure cloud platforms and cloud-native architecture.
- Proficiency with Azure DevOps, CI/CD pipelines, and containerization using Docker.
- Experience with Kubernetes orchestration.
- Knowledge of Infrastructure as Code principles.
Preferred Skills
- Microsoft Certified: Azure Solutions Architect Expert.
- Experience working within the Insurance domain.